The Registered Nursing (RN) is responsible to perform a competent level of nursing care as demonstrated by the critical thinking model known as the nursing process. The standards of practice (assessment, diagnosis, outcomes identification, planning, implementation, coordination of care- teaching and health promotion and evaluation) along with the standards of professional performance (ethics, culturally congruent practice, communication, collaboration, leadership, education, evidence- based practice /nursing research, quality, evaluation, resource utilization, and environmental health) encompass the actions and foundation of professional nursing. The RN possesses clinical knowledge and skills to meet standards as required by specific clinical areas. The Registered Nurse in the Electrophysiology (EP) Lab provides specialized nursing care to patients undergoing diagnostic and interventional cardiac electrophysiology procedures. The EP Lab RN collaborates with electrophysiologists, advanced practice providers, and the interdisciplinary team to ensure safe, high-quality, patient-centered care.
